Php 阻止WordPress插件在头文件中加载css文件

Php 阻止WordPress插件在头文件中加载css文件,php,wordpress,Php,Wordpress,我正在使用插件“Ninja From”,并试图阻止它在头文件中加载CSS文件 调用wp\u head()时显示的代码: <link rel='stylesheet' id='nf-display-css' href='http://example.com/wp-content/plugins/ninja-forms/assets/css/display-structure.css?ver=4.7.1' type='text/css' media='all' /> 它不起作用 加载

我正在使用插件“Ninja From”,并试图阻止它在头文件中加载CSS文件

调用
wp\u head()
时显示的代码:

<link rel='stylesheet' id='nf-display-css'  href='http://example.com/wp-content/plugins/ninja-forms/assets/css/display-structure.css?ver=4.7.1' type='text/css' media='all' />
它不起作用

加载CSS文件的插件中的PHP代码:

wp_enqueue_style( 'nf-display', $css_dir . 'display-structure.css', array( 'dashicons' ) );

NinjaForms有一个自定义操作,您可以使用它将CSS出列

function wpse_nf_dequeue_styles() {
    wp_dequeue_style( 'nf-display' );
}
add_action( 'nf_display_enqueue_scripts', 'wpse_nf_dequeue_styles' );

NinjaForms有一个自定义操作,您可以使用它将CSS出列

function wpse_nf_dequeue_styles() {
    wp_dequeue_style( 'nf-display' );
}
add_action( 'nf_display_enqueue_scripts', 'wpse_nf_dequeue_styles' );

我也尝试过添加动作('wp_enqueue_style','remove_css_ninja_form',999)我也尝试过添加动作('wp\u enqueue\u style','remove\u css\u ninja\u form',999)
function wpse_nf_dequeue_styles() {
    wp_dequeue_style( 'nf-display' );
}
add_action( 'nf_display_enqueue_scripts', 'wpse_nf_dequeue_styles' );